Introduction of the Czech Driving License System
In the Czech Republic, the driving license is issued by the Ministry of Transport, which operates under a set of policies governed by both nationwide and European Union laws. The list below types of licenses are commonly provided:
License Category Vehicle Type Age Requirement
A Motorcycles 18
B Vehicles 18
C Heavy automobiles 21
D Buses 24
E Trailers (with other licenses) 21
Each category needs a various set of evaluations and medical assessments. The process begins with obtaining a student's authorization, finishing needed training, passing theoretical and useful exams, and subsequently, a new chauffeur can apply for the driving license.
Actions to Obtain a Czech Driving License
Enlist in a Driving School: Choose a certified driving school that provides training for the classification you want to pursue.
Medical Examination: Undergo a medical examination to license your physical fitness to drive.
Theoretical Exam: Pass a theoretical examination covering traffic policies, automobile operation, and road signs.
